How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Montrose?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Montrose Studio Apartments | $1,519 | $779 | $3,922 |
| Montrose 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,003 | $845 | $7,070 |
| Montrose 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,230 | $1,200 | $10,000+ |
| Montrose 3 Bedroom Apartments | $6,012 | $1,145 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Montrose Apartments
What is the Cheapest Pet Friendly apartment in Montrose?
Currently the most affordable Pet Friendly Apartment in Montrose is at Avondale and Crocker Street Apartments listed at $795.
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Montrose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Montrose is $2,884.
What is the largest Pet Friendly Montrose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Montrose is a 4,572 square feet unit starting from $1,400 at 2218 Hazard St.
What is the average size for Montrose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Montrose is currently at 723 sq ft.
